The Joy of Christmas
The scarlet red of Santa Claus’s suit echoes the red of holly berries, a colourful fruit abundant in the European winter. Red also comes from the apples on the paradise tree, a religious symbol from Medieval times. If you’re feeling bold, go for a red jumpsuit, maxi dress or gown, though in magenta or marsala tones to sidestep the Santa suit. Red is also a marvelous accent—use it in your accessories, headgear, shoes or scarves.
Nature made green a Christmas colour. Holly trees and their red berries are the one bright spot of colour in a cold climate. This is why evergreen pines are a Yuletide staple too. A bright emerald tartan pattern is especially season appropriate. Show it off on trousers, skirts or pants. A trench coat in a deep jade palette looks beautiful on a cold, winter evening. You’ll also look dapper in green-hued shoes. A thick, knitted cable or fisherman-style sweater is another classic style for this season.

Jingle All The Way
Invest in a gorgeous, snowy white stole or scarf and you’re Christmas ready. White also stands for purity and joy in the Christian tradition. An outerwear layer in the hue is a feminine way of ringing in the colours of Christmas. Of course, you can never go wrong with a classic white shirt in any ensemble.
Christmas is also the perfect time to go all out on bling—just tell people you’re tinsel-themed! Add a dash of glitter to your wardrobe and you’re party ready. Sparkly jewellery, bags or shoes are on-theme accents for a Christmas brunch or party. Make merry!
